Camera and Collision Avoidance Systems

Two recalls address issues with the vehicle's camera and collision avoidance systems. NHTSA ID 22V317000 was issued for incorrectly installed fisheye and narrow camera cable terminals, which could result in swapped camera views and impair Autosteer functionality. Additionally, recall 21V846000 addressed a software error (version 2021.36.5.2) that could cause false forward-collision warnings or unexpected automatic emergency braking, increasing crash risk. Brakes and Suspension

Several recalls pertain to the vehicle's braking and suspension components. Recall 21V387000 involved potentially loose brake caliper bolts, which could lead to caliper separation, contact with the wheel rim, and loss of tire pressure. The suspension also saw two recalls: 21V835000 for front suspension lateral link fasteners that could loosen, causing alignment shifts and instability, and 21V912000 for front and rear suspension knuckles that might fracture, reducing vehicle stability and control.

Seat Belts

Safety restraints were also a concern, with two recalls related to seat belts. Recall 21V389000 addressed improperly attached front seat shoulder belt fasteners, increasing injury risk in a crash. Similarly, 21V388000 focused on potentially improperly attached fasteners on the second-row seat belt retractors, posing a similar injury risk.
